What type of Article specifies the requirements for identifying grounded conductor terminals?

Article 200

The correct answer is based on the fact that Article 200 of the National Electrical Code (NEC) specifically addresses grounded conductors. This article outlines the requirements for identifying grounded conductors and their terminals, ensuring that individuals working with electrical systems can easily recognize and adhere to safety standards. Proper identification of grounded conductors is crucial for preventing electrical shock hazards and ensuring proper system functionality.

Article 200 provides guidance on the proper markings and terminology that should be used, which is essential for both installation and maintenance of electrical systems. Understanding the requirements set forth in this article helps technicians and electricians ensure compliance with safety regulations and promotes consistent practice across the industry.

Other articles, while they may cover various aspects of electrical installations, do not specifically address the identification requirements for grounded conductor terminals. For example, Article 300 primarily deals with general wiring methods and requirements, and Article 400 focuses on flexible cords and cables. Article 100 defines specific terms used throughout the NEC, but does not provide the detailed requirements for grounded conductors found in Article 200.
